Choosing Pulsed Water Meters
For general cold-water (30°C) or hot water (90°C) applications, the size of water meter is usually determined by the gauge of pipe into which the meter will be fixed.
Please note that larger water meters have a large flowrate factor (in m³/h) and are less sensitive to low flow rates. WMP pulse water meters are fitted with a reed switch contact to provide one contact closure per fixed volume of water flowing through, whilst allowing the dial to be read. The contact output may be connected to a remote digital meter, leak detection panel or other electrical or electronic system.

Pulsed Water Meters
Water meters are available with a pulsed output which can be used for remote monitoring making them suitable for installations applying for BREEAM Wat 02 and Wat 03.
Watersavers supplies a standard range of pulse water meters in sizes from 1/2” up to 4” BSP. These meters are WRAS approved and have a pulse output enabling water flow to be monitored, logged or controlled – especially for BREEAM credits.
These meters give a pulse output (usually from a magnetic reed switch) for a fixed volume of water flowing through them. The K factor is the number of litres per pulse output. On smaller meters from 1/2” to 1 1/4” BSP, the factor is usually 1 litre per pulse. This increases to 10 litres per pulse and 100 litres per pulse for larger meters.

Pulsed Water Meter Product Codes
Water Meter Product Codes | Nominal Size | Maximum Flow Rate | Minimum Flow Rate | Litres/Pulse Options | Weight | |
Cold (30 ° C) | Hot (90 ° C) | British Standard Pipe (BSP) | m3/h | l/h | WMP models only | kg |
WMP15-K=1 | WMP15H-K=1 | ½” | 2.5 | 30 | 1, 10, 100 | 2 |
WMP20-K=1 | WMP20H-K=1 | ¾” | 4 | 50 | 1, 10, 100 | 2 |
WMP25-K=1 | WMP25H-K=1 | 1” | 6.3 | 70 | 1, 10, 100 | 2.8 |
WMP32-K=1 | WMP32H-K=1 | 1¼” | 10 | 120 | 1, 10, 100 | 2.8 |
WMP40-K=10 | WMP40H-K=10 | 1½” | 15 | 300 | 10, 100, 1k | 4.65 |
WMP50-K=10 | WMP50H-K=10 | 2” | 25 | 500 | 10, 100, 1k | 10.3 |
Larger sizes are available on request.
